Asia-Pacific Regional Training of Instructors on Ecosystem-based Disaster Risk Reduction and Adaptation

Location: Bangkok, Thailand. 19th May 2015 to 22nd May 2015

In an effort to catalyse regional collaboration among universities and institutions that support policymaking, advocacy, knowledge generation and implementation of ecosystem-based disaster risk reduction and climate change adaptation, UNEP and MFF will collaborate to implement a Training of Instructors course on teaching Eco-DRR and Adaptation this May 2015.

UNEP recognizes that there are a number of significant ongoing initiatives on ecosystem-based approaches for disaster risk reduction and climate change adaptation in the region, and in particular recognizes the experience of the Mangroves for the Future (MFF) Programme.

Many of these initiatives, experiences and lessons learned, however, have not yet been fully mainstreamed into university and training programmes. In this respect UNEP, the Asian Universities Network on Environment and Disaster Management (AUEDM), and MFF are collaborating to deliver a Training of Instructors (ToI) course on teaching Eco-DRR and Adaptation, to be held in Bangkok on May 19-22.

The training aims to:

  • Raise awareness and appreciation among teaching entities in the region of the linkages between environment and disasters and the role of ecosystems in disaster risk reduction and climate change adaptation;
  • Introduce the Eco-DRR Master's Course and the Massive Open Online Course (MOOC) with the view to enabling teaching institutions to integrate and deliver course materials through their existing graduate programmes and training courses;
  • Facilitate networking by encouraging the creation of regional hubs among teaching institutions, and collectively build knowledge and practice on Eco-DRR at a regional level.

The target participants, who will be invited by UNEP and MFF,  include a maximum of 20 teaching institutions, including universities that may be interested in teaching/utilizing the Master's Course and the MOOC; and national or regional disaster management training institutions.
